The Brazil Battery Energy Storage System Market is entering a higher-investment phase as buyers move from pilot deployments and early procurement into scaled commercial commitments. The market is estimated at USD 0.45 Bn in 2026 and forecast to reach USD 2.6 Bn by 2033, reflecting a 28.5% CAGR.
Brazil's BESS market is emerging from small deployments toward auction-backed grid assets and renewable co-location. The scope includes batteries, power conversion, EPC, controls and O&M services associated with storage projects.
Growth is driven by proposed reserve-capacity auctions, high renewable penetration, congestion relief, diesel-displacement opportunities and industrial demand for resilient power.
Constraints include delayed auction rules, revenue certainty, tax and import costs, local technical standards, grid-connection timing and financing in a high-interest-rate environment.
ANEEL and energy-ministry rules, auction terms, grid-connection requirements and fire-safety standards determine bankability and deployment speed.
Competition features local electrical groups, global battery suppliers, EPCs and renewable developers seeking storage-backed flexibility revenue.
| Company | Role in the Market | Strategic Relevance |
|---|---|---|
| WEG | Brazilian electrical equipment supplier | Local power electronics and integration capabilities |
| Eletrobras | Utility and grid stakeholder | Relevant for system planning and large-scale power infrastructure |
| ISA CTEEP | Transmission infrastructure operator | Grid-support applications and pilot storage relevance |
| BYD | Battery systems supplier | Strong battery manufacturing and regional commercial presence |
| Fluence | Utility-scale BESS integrator | Global project execution and control software capabilities |
